Priorities and funded actions

Objectives

  • To foster the introduction of a European Union angle in the educational culture of schools and VETs  and contribute to strengthen European identity and active citizenship among students and teachers
  • To increase number of schools and VETs teaching European Union issues by EU Member State or third country associated to the Programme
  • To increase number of classes in schools and VETs involved in learning experiences on European Union subjects
  • To increase number of key subject areas, or extra-curricular activities, where the EU is being taught in schools and VETs for each EU Member State or third country associated to the Programme
  • To increase number of teachers to engage with the improvement of EU literacy
  • To increase quality of EU innovative teaching and learning methods, with particular attention to the EU priorities
  • To improve learning results about the EU of students who are better equipped with knowledge and understanding of the EU

Among financed actions

  • Workshops, meetings with experts, study visits
  • Training, co-teaching

Eligibility

  • Be a legal person
  • Be a public or private entity
  • Be a school or vocational education and training institution (VET)
  • Be established in an EU Member State or third country associated to the ERASMUS + Programme
  • A consortium composed of only one applicant must be constituted

Additional information

  • Initial duration of the action: 36 months
  • Contact: eacea-ajm@ec.europa.eu

Financement
  • Total budget of the call: 3 million euro
  • Amount of the grant: up to 35.000 euro
  • Funding rate: up to 80% of the total eligible costs
